Virginia “Ginny” Fazzari (nee Schulze), 89, of Washington, passed away on February 1, 2020. Ginny, the daughter of the late Louis Schulze and Audrey (nee Stewart), was born in Cincinnati, Ohio. On October 16, 1954, she married Frank Fazzari. Ginny was an avid reader and an accomplished writer. She wrote her own book and penned many original poems. Ginny was passionate about travel and loved working as a motor coach tour guide. Though she traveled often, she always kept close tabs on the St. Louis Cardinals and Green Bay Packers.
